ASHEVILLE, N.C. (WLOS) — An assisted living facility was temporarily evacuated as crews battled a fast-moving brush fire in south Asheville the night of Thursday, April 16.
A spokesperson for the Asheville Fire Department said crews were dispatched to 1865 Hendersonville Road for a reported half-acre brush fire that was moving quickly in sagebrush and bamboo.
The fire quickly spread to a nearby assisted living facility on Walden Ridge Road, but the fire department spokesperson said there was no damage to the building…
